Beaver removal services involve the careful and effective process of locating and removing beavers from residential or commercial properties. These services typically include assessing the property to identify active beaver activity, such as dam construction, burrows, or signs of flooding. Service providers may use humane trapping methods to capture beavers safely, ensuring minimal disruption to the local ecosystem. Once the animals are removed, professionals often implement measures to prevent future beaver issues, such as installing barriers or modifying the landscape to make the area less attractive to beavers.
Beaver problems can cause significant issues for property owners, especially in areas where water management is crucial. Beavers are known for building dams that can obstruct streams, culverts, and drainage systems, leading to localized flooding and water damage. Their activities can also undermine the stability of banks and foundations, resulting in costly repairs. Property owners may notice increased water levels, flooded yards, or damaged landscaping, signaling the need for professional intervention to mitigate further damage and restore proper water flow.

The overview below groups typical Beaver Removal proj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Altamonte Springs, FL.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or beaver removal jobs range from $250 to $600. Many routine projects fall within this range, covering localized trapping and minor habitat modifications. Larger or more complex jobs may exceed this range depending on site specifics.
Moderate Projects - Medium-scale beaver control efforts generally cost between $600 and $1,500. These projects often involve larger trap setups or partial habitat modifications and are common for residential properties. Costs can vary based on the extent of the work needed.
Extensive Removal - Larger, more involved beaver removal services can range from $1,500 to $3,500. These projects typically include extensive habitat alteration or multiple trapping locations and are less common but necessary for severe infestations.
Full Habitat Restoration - Complete removal and habitat restoration projects can reach $3,500 or more, with some complex cases exceeding $5,000. These are usually reserved for significant environmental impact or commercial properties and are less frequent but essential in certain situations.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the signs of a beaver infestation? Signs include dam construction on waterways, gnawed trees near water sources, and noticeable beaver activity around ponds or streams in the area.
How do local contractors typically remove beavers? They often use trapping methods or habitat modification to safely and humanely remove beavers from residential or commercial properties.
